Supremely expensive deck when it came out new-$3800, (last yr was '84) and the 1000 ZXL 'Limited' was over $6000. Basically, a much reworked 1000 Tri-tracer for those who absolutely loved the original. Build-wise, they are both the best Naks, but they only offer Dolby B. Features and sonic-wise, the Dragon and CR-7a surpass it...most agree.
The older transport models like the 1000 series have their own unique, 'warm' sound. It just depends on what kind of accuracy you're after in music reproduction. I have friends who own the 700 Tri-tracer and are fiercely loyal to its 'warm' sound and incredibly build quality.
